Granite Tile Repair in Overland Park, KS
Granite tile repair services address issues such as cracks, chips, and surface damage in existing granite tiles found in kitchens, bathrooms, and flooring areas. These services typically cover projects like fixing broken or chipped tiles, restoring surface scratches, and replacing damaged sections to maintain the appearance and functionality of granite surfaces. Homeowners often seek these repairs to preserve the aesthetic appeal of their countertops or flooring and to prevent further damage that could lead to more costly replacements.
Before requesting granite tile repair, property owners should consider the extent of the damage and whether the affected tiles can be matched for color and texture during restoration. It is also helpful to understand the type of granite and the age of the installation, as these factors can influence repair options and outcomes. Clear communication about the specific issues and desired results can assist in determining the most suitable approach to restore the durability and visual appeal of granite surfaces.

Common Granite Tile Repair Jobs
Cracked granite tiles - repairs to restore the appearance and integrity of damaged surfaces.
Chipped or broken edges - smoothing or replacing damaged sections for a seamless look.
Sealing and grout repairs - fixing issues that cause water penetration and staining.
Surface cracks and fissures - filling and stabilizing to prevent further damage.
Stained or discolored tiles - cleaning and restoring the natural beauty of granite surfaces.
Loose or unstable tiles - re-adhering or replacing tiles to ensure safety and durability.
Granite Tile Repair Questions
What types of damage can be repaired on granite tiles? Common issues like chipping, cracks, and staining can often be repaired to restore the appearance and integrity of granite tiles.
Is granite tile repair suitable for all types of granite surfaces? Most granite surfaces, including countertops and flooring, can be repaired, but the extent of damage will determine the best approach.
How is granite tile damage repaired? Repairs typically involve filling cracks, polishing surface scratches, and sealing to prevent future damage and maintain the tile’s look.
What should property owners consider before repairing granite tiles? It’s important to assess the damage and choose a repair method that matches the existing finish and enhances durability.
